Full-grain vegetable tanned leather


We choose to work with full-grain vegetable leather in all of our products. Our backpacks, wallets and sleeves are made of this leather, the best leather you can buy.


Full-grain is the outermost layer of skin, the strongest part of the hide and the most premium one. This piece of leather is praised for its high durability. You may be able to appreciate natural marks from time to time, scars, bites and wrinkles, would remain once the hide is tanned and are not considered blemishes, as are the signature of a maximum quality leather, full-grain leather without or low imperfections is known to be rare. 


The vegetable tanning method is slow and complex. Approximately 10% of all leather is vegetable tanned. Through multiple processes, textures that are pleasant to the touch and immune to the passage of time are achieved. The secret of vegetable tanning are the tannins, which arises from natural extracts present in quebracho trees. Due to the careful tanning process and the natural tannins, vegetable tanned leather develops a rich and beautiful patina, giving it a unique personality to each product, aging nicely over time with an authentic look and feel, and that’s why we select this leather for most of the products in our catalogue.


Top-grain mineral tanned leather


Top-grain leather is sourced from the top layer of the hide, but it's been sanded or buffed to minimize imperfections, resulting in a uniform appearance ideal for large-scale products. Regarded as high-end material, it's commonly used in wristwatches, handbags, wallets, belts, and shoes.


Mineral tanning involves various finishes where a protective layer is applied to enhance light fastness and stain resistance, while also increasing water resistance. This method ensures uniform color and surface, making it one of the most popular high-quality leather finishes. It requires minimal care and maintenance, suiting the needs of most users.


Environment & Quality


Ensuring the well-being of our environment is essential, beginning with recognizing the repercussions of our decisions. Chrome-tanned leather, renowned for its resilience and adaptability, presents environmental obstacles due to the chemical substances utilized in its tanning procedure. Chromium, a vital element in chrome tanning, has the potential to contaminate water sources if not carefully managed, resulting in detrimental effects on ecosystems and human health.
